Engine specifications
Description | John Deere PowerTech™ 9.0 L (B20 diesel compatible) | |||
---|---|---|---|---|
Engine type | Diesel, in-line, 6-cylinder, wet-sleeve cylinder liners with four valves in head | |||
Engine family | MJDXL09.0333 | |||
Rated speed | 2100 rpm | |||
Aspiration | Dual turbochargers, variable geometry turbo with fixed geometry turbo in series; air-to-air aftercooling and cooled exhaust gas recirculation | |||
Cylinders liners | Wet-sleeve | |||
Emission level | Final Tier 4 | |||
After treatment type | Diesel oxidation catalyst (DOC)/diesel particulate filter (DPF)/selective catalytic reduction (SCR) | |||
Displacement | 9 L 549 cu in. |
